
Justiça Federal
Justiça Federal is the branch of Brazil’s judiciary that handles cases involving the federal government, federal laws, and issues related to federal entities and officials. It ensures the correct application of federal laws and protects citizens’ rights in matters that transcend state borders, such as immigration, taxation, and national security. The system includes federal courts and judges, and its decisions are authoritative across the country. Essentially, Justiça Federal functions as the legal overseer for federal interests, providing justice in cases that involve the entire nation or federal institutions.
